At Master Commando/Master Smuggler, you would have no hinderance at all wearing assault armor unless it was sliced and pushed you over your mitigations. I have had a Master Commando/Master Smuggler since 2003 so can tell you that it has changed for the better in complimenting one another.


At any master profession you are 100% unhindered withit's respectivecertified armor, so there is no need to dabble elsewhere as mitigations from professions do not stack either. I.E. My other toon gets no bonus from having a Master Commando/Master BH wearing assault armor because it does no stack at all. Make sense?
